Enhancing Brand Identity Through Festive Typography Pairings
To maximize the versatility of Christmas Stories, strategic font pairing is essential, especially when working with diverse Display Fonts in a comprehensive brand kit. While this handwritten font shines as a headline element, it requires a supportive partner for longer copy. Pairing it with a clean, modern sans serif font creates a balanced hierarchy that is both stylish and functional. The simplicity of the sans serif allows the character of the script to take center stage without causing visual clutter. Alternatively, combining it with a classic serif font can elevate the design for more editorial or luxury-focused campaigns. This combination works exceptionally well for email headers and newsletter layouts, where you want to maintain a sophisticated yet festive tone. By establishing these pairing rules in your brand guidelines, you ensure visual consistency across all platforms, from social media ads to printed packaging.

Strategic Readability and Visual Hierarchy for Mobile Users
With the majority of users accessing content via mobile devices, Christmas Stories must be used with precision to maintain clarity within the realm of Display Fonts. Handwritten fonts can sometimes suffer from legibility issues on small screens if not handled correctly. To mitigate this, always use ample letter spacing and avoid placing the text over busy backgrounds. High contrast is non-negotiable; dark text on a light background or vice versa ensures that the flowing letters remain distinct. For mobile-first designs, limit the use of this font to three or four words per line. This constraint forces concise messaging, which is beneficial for quick comprehension. When designing for stories or reels, consider animating the text entry to reveal the letters sequentially, which aids readability and adds a dynamic element to the static design. These technical adjustments ensure that the aesthetic appeal does not compromise the functional goal of clear communication.
